Java编程初级练习题前言21.阶乘求和 递归算法22.年龄 递归算法23.排序24、回文数25、星期几26、10个数排序27、矩阵对角和28、数组插数29、数组逆序输出30、截取整数 前言本文的目的旨在通过练习,提高逻辑思维能力,和算法优化能力。 21.阶乘求和 递归算法 题目:求1+2!+3!+…+20!的和 public class Main {
public static
转载
2023-08-05 21:46:26
49阅读
写了这么多python 代码,也常用的类和对象,这里准备系统的对python的面向对象编程做以下介绍。 面向对象编程(Object Oriented Programming,OOP,面向对象程序设计) 面向对象:对函数进行分类和封装,让开发“更快更好更强...” 创建类和对象 面向对象编程是一种编程
原创
2021-09-26 15:40:37
296阅读
转载
2017-03-06 23:07:00
115阅读
2评论
在初学者Python入门的时候,一方面要多注重积累理论基础知识,另一方面就是要多练手。因此本文整理了Python入门的基础练习题,相信对初学者会有很大的帮助。1、执行python脚本的两种方式答:1>可以在python /home/xxxx.py2>cd /home ./xxxx.py 因为py脚本里面指定了python解释器的位置2、简述位、字节的关系答:1Byte(字节)=8bit
转载
2023-06-16 09:29:17
294阅读
什么是socket定义socket通常也称作套接字,用于描述IP地址和端口,是一个通信链的句柄,应用程序通常通过套接字向网络发出请求或者应答网络请求。socket起源于Unix,而Unix/Linux基本哲学之一就是“一切皆文件”,对于文件用【打开】【读写】【关闭】模式来操作。socket就是该模式的一个实现,socket即是一种特殊的文件,一些socket函数就是对其进行的操作(读/写IO、打开
原创
2016-07-17 22:33:39
860阅读
网络编程初级 首先来回忆一些计算机网络的知识吧,计算机网络按照不同的分类方式来划分,可以分为不同的类型:*按照网络规模和范围可以简单划分为:局域网,城域网和广域网;*按照网络的拓扑结构可以分为:星型网络、总线网络、环线网络、树型网络、星型环线网络等;*按照网络的传输介质来划分:双绞线、同轴电缆、管道纤维和实现戒指等。
原创
2013-08-11 22:24:51
412阅读
点赞
Hadoop 3.x(MapReduce)----【MapReduce 框架原理 二】1. MapReduce工作流程2. Shuffle机制1. Shuffle机制2. Partition分区1. 问题引出2. 默认Partition分区3. 自定义Partition步骤4. 分区总结5. 案例分析3. Partition分区案例实操1. 需求2. 需求分析3. 在之前的案例基础上,增加一个分区
python新手入门笔记(七)——数学运算及序列操作内置函数abs()round()pow()divmod()max min sumeval()int()、bin()、oct()、hex()ord()、chr()序列操作allanysorted、reversedenumeratezipmapreducefilter扩展 内置函数abs()求绝对值,进行数学分析的时候使用,一般情况下用不到。rou
转载
2023-11-02 13:56:40
51阅读
linux网络编程之TCP编程----初级TCP编程步骤一、TCP服务器:TCP编程的服务器端一般步骤是:1、创建一个socket,用函数socket();2、设置socket属性,用函数setsockopt(); *可选3、绑定IP地址、端口等信息到socket上,用函数bind();4、开启监听,用函数listen();5、接收客户端上来的连接,用函数accept();6、收发数据,用函数se
原创
2022-01-14 14:40:50
520阅读
1.mapreduce的定义 MapReduce是一个分布式运算程序的编程框架,是用户开发“基于Hadoop的数据分析应用”的核心框架; MapReduce核心功能是将用户编写的业务逻辑代码和自带默认组件整合成一个完整的分布式运算程序,并运行在一个Hadoop集群上;2.mapreduce的核心思想 “分而治之”,适用于大量复杂的任务处理场景(大规模数据处理场景); Map负责“分”,即把
转载
2024-03-25 16:48:05
91阅读
今天接着总结些些网络编程的东西吧:URL是UniformResource Locator的简称,即统一资源定位符,URL也是在互联网上访问的地址,相当于现实中的门牌号,一个地址对应一个资源。其由(协议名:资源名)组成,协议名有以下几种:file(本机上的文件是指定的资源)、ftp(表示通过FTP协议来访问资源,如建立一个FTP服务器供局域网内使用)、http(表示通过HTTP协议来访问资源,平时上
原创
2013-08-12 12:33:05
323阅读
点赞
在这篇博文中,我将详细记录如何进行 Spark 的初级编程实践,包括环境准备、分步指南、配置详解、验证测试、优化技巧和扩展应用。让我们开始探索这一强大工具的使用方法。
## 环境准备
在开始进行 Spark 编程之前,首先要确保我们的软硬件环境满足要求。以下是我为本次实践所准备的环境要求。
### 软件要求
- 操作系统:Linux(如 Ubuntu 20.04)或 Windows 10
shell脚本编程初级篇
原创
2018-08-04 17:47:11
536阅读
第四章、MapReduce编程入门目录结构1.使用Eclipse建立MapReduce工程 1.1 下载与安装Eclipse 1.2 配置MapReduce环境 1.3 新建MapReduce工程2.通过源码初识MapReduce工程 2.1 通俗理解Ma
转载
2024-07-26 13:07:51
91阅读
Windows图形编程基础软件教研室 计算机图形学 第三章 Window图形编程基础 一、设备描述表DC及相关的MFC类 二、图形设备接口(GDI : Graphics device Interface) 三、 DC与GDI的关系 四、基本图形编程的实现 五、映射模式、坐标转换与绘图模式 问题:如何实现类似与windows画图板的一个小程序。实现直线段、矩形、圆(椭圆)、多边形等图形的绘制?答案:
转载
2023-10-26 11:27:10
103阅读
目录一.初聊Python1.为什么要学习Python?2.Python优势3.Python学习建议4.给初学者的鼓励二.Python成长路线1.Python初阶(1) 预备知识(2) 基础语法(3) 进阶语法(4) 面向对象编程2.Python中阶(1) 基本技能(2) Web应用开发(3) 网络(4) 桌面应用开发3.Python高阶(1) 科学计算基础软件包NumPy(2) 结构化数据分析
转载
2023-12-03 20:56:31
8阅读
python基础试题 (蓝桥杯省赛试题)11.1 Fibonacci数列题1.2 圆的面积1.3 序列求和1.4 A+B问题22.1 数列排序2.2 进制转化十六进制转八进制十六进制转十进制十进制转十六进制2.3 特殊回文数四位数回文数2.4 水仙花数2.5 杨辉三角2.6 查找整数2.7 数列特征2.8 字母图形2.9 字串012.10 闰年判断 11.1 Fibonacci数列题 问题描述
转载
2023-09-28 08:29:09
144阅读
Spark的基础编程Spark的一些基本概念1.RDD:弹性分布式数据集,是分布式内存的一个抽象概念,提供了一种高度受限的共享内容模型,即RDD是只读的记录分区的集合,只能基于稳定的物理存储中的数据集来创建RDD,或者通过其它RDD上执行确定的转换操作(如map,join,group by)来创建,这些限制使得实现容错的开销很低。一个RDD 就是一个分布式对象集合,作为数据结构,RDD本质上是一个
转载
2023-11-09 22:42:13
143阅读
FFmpeg代码结构 libavformat 实现了流协议,容器格式及其基本IO访问 一:日志系统的使用 日志级别:(依次降低) AV_LOG_ERROR AV_LOG_WARNING AV_LOG_INFO AV_LOG_DEBUG (一)日志系统编程 #include <stdio.h> #in
转载
2021-04-30 15:07:00
3466阅读
2评论
在软件行业日益发展的今天,软考(软件专业技术资格和水平考试)已成为衡量一个人软件技能水平的重要标准。软考分为初级、中级和高级三个层次,其中初级作为起点,为许多想要踏入软件行业的人提供了展示自己能力的平台。然而,不少人在面对软考初级时,会担心自己没有编程基础是否能够通过考试。本文将围绕“软考初级没有编程基础”这一关键词,为大家详细解读软考初级的考试内容,并探讨没有编程基础的人如何备考软考初级。
首
原创
2024-05-15 11:43:14
28阅读